I can not imagine life without gambling. I loved it in the days of my Soviet youth when we knew about casinos only from foreign films. We played various games with cards, coins, bills, and bones. Growing up, we became casino regulars.

First Post-Soviet Casinos

When the country's first casinos appeared, I was ready for them and was not one of those numerous suckers that left at the tables all their grandmother gave them. My gambling period was already in the past, and I went to the casinos to make money rather than for fun.

In the nineties, the strategies did not make sense. It was much easier to deal with some croupiers who stupidly "merged" your chips when the manager was away from your desk.

There were no surveillance cameras in those casinos, therefore, no problems too.

Later, when the casino owners started to worry about safety, we had to work carefully. By then, I had gained practical experience in popular games and even read several translations of foreign books.

Attempts to Play Blackjack

First, we decided to work on the blackjack but quickly realized that counting cards in our reality does not work.

  • Anyone competently playing blackjack attracted attention.
  • Pit bosses constantly stand above your soul.
  • The dealer starts to blindly "burn" cards, and so on.

So, we gave up blackjack.
